NAME
t.rast.to.vect - Converts a space time raster dataset into a space time vector dataset

Flags:
-n
Register empty vector maps
-t
Do not create attribute tables
-s
Smooth corners of area features
-z
Write raster values as z coordinate
Table is not created. Currently supported only for points.
-b
Do not build vector topology
Name must be SQL compliant
-v
Use raster values as categories instead of unique sequence (CELL only)
--overwrite
Allow output files to overwrite existing files
--help
Print usage summary
--verbose
Verbose module output
--quiet
Quiet module output
--ui
Force launching GUI dialog
Parameters:
input=name [required]
Name of the input space time raster dataset
output=name [required]
Name of the output space time vector dataset
where=sql_query
WHERE conditions of SQL statement without ’where’ keyword used in the temporal GIS framework
Example: start_time > ’2001-01-01 12:30:00’
type=string [required]
Output feature type
Options: point, line, area
basename=string [required]
Basename of the new generated output maps
A numerical suffix separated by an underscore will be attached to create a unique identifier
suffix=string
Suffix to add at basename: set ’gran’ for granularity, ’time’ for the full time format, ’num’ for
numerical suffix with a specific number of digits (default %05)
Default: gran
column=string
Name of attribute column to store value
Default: value
nprocs=integer
Number of r.to.vect processes to run in parallel, more than 1 process works only in conjunction with
flag -t
Default: 1
DESCRIPTION
t.rast.to.vect is designed to convert a space time raster dataset into a space time vector dataset. This
module works as a front-end to r.to.vect and therefore supports all parameter of this module. Hence, all
raster map layers in a space time raster dataset are passed to r.to.vect that converts them into vector
map layers (using point,line or area as conversion criteria). Please refer to the r.to.vect
documentation for a detailed description of the raster to vector conversion options. The new generated
vector map layers will be registered in the output space time vector dataset, using the same time stamps
as their raster map layer origins.
This module supports the parallel processing of r.to.vect module instances. The number of parallel
processes can be set with the nprocs option. However, this will only work in conjunction with the -t
flag, that avoids the creation of attribute tables. The parallel creation of attribute tables is not
supported.
The where option allows selecting subsets of the input space time raster dataset.
The flag -n can be used to force the registration of empty vector map layers. Empty vector maps may occur
in case that empty raster map layers should be converted into vector map layers.
